Output f6ba1c7ab59f5d7e2a20c32983eface784096d63049a09682ed611223c3e0cbd:5

value
99074117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c40f88a20ec217f02a14f62bf09c6905ae2d1ba OP_EQUAL
address
35j1VEnz1iWmLRzC1niof3BcdQxNSeD23d
transaction
f6ba1c7ab59f5d7e2a20c32983eface784096d63049a09682ed611223c3e0cbd
spent
true